Ideal for frontline mechanical troubleshooting teams, this vibration meter allows to wirelessly share measurements, create work orders, and report potential problems with Fluke Connect.

Features

  • Innovative sensor design minimizes measurement variations caused by device angle or contact pressure
  • Consistent data quality at both low and high frequency ranges
  • Four-level severity scale assesses urgency of problems for overall vibration and bearing condition
  • Exportable data via USB
  • Trending in Microsoft® Excel using built-in templates
  • Units of measurement: Acceleration: g, m/sec2; Velocity: in/sec, mm/sec; Displacement: mils, mm
  • Crest Factor+ technology provides reliable bearing assessment using direct sensor tip measurements between 4,000 Hz and 20,000 Hz
  • Coloured lighting system (green, red) and on-screen comments indicate how much pressure needs to be applied to take measurements
  • Temperature measurement with Spot IR Sensor increases diagnostic capabilities
  • On-board memory holds and saves up to 3,500 measurements
  • Audio output for listening to bearing tones directly
  • External accelerometer support for hard to reach locations
  • Flashlight for viewing measurement locations in dark areas
  • Large screen with high resolution for easy navigation and viewing

Rotating Machinery

The 805 FC enables technicians to confidently track bearing impacting, bearing health, overall vibration level, overall machine health, and bear-ing surface temperature. Its proprietary algorithm known as "Crest Factor Plus" identifies bearing flaws much earlier than simpler vibration meters, and the option to share the results with others in your maintenance team using Fluke Connect® or download the results to an Excel spreadsheet for tracking and trending. It's a tool you can trust, as its built-in database of overall vibration levels was developed from years of analyzing thou-sands of real machines. The 805 FC is designed to be used by any level technician and take readings during route-based maintenance, which can be screened for changes and potential problems over time. Repair-ing machines before they fail increases uptime while reducing energy waste and maintenance costs.

Using Fluke Thermal Imaging to Troubleshoot Motors & Drives

Infrared cameras, also called thermal imagers, are useful for troubleshooting motor problems as well as for monitoring motor condition for preventative maintenance in power generation, manufacturing and commercial plants. Thermal images of motors reveal their operating condition as indicated by surface temperature. Such condition monitoring is important as a way to avert many unexpected motor malfunctions in systems that are critical to manufacturing. The onset of motor failures can often be detected by a variety of techniques, including vibration, ultrasound and thermal imaging.

Specifications
High Frequency Range (CF+ measurement) 4000 to 20,000 Hz
Severity Levels Good, satisfactory, unsatisfactory, unacceptable
Vibration Limit 50 g peak (100 g peak-peak)
A/D Converter 16-bit
Signal to Noise Ratio 80 dB
Sampling Rate Low frequency: 20,000 HzHigh frequency: 80,000 Hz
Real Time Clock Backup Coin battery
Sensor
Sensitivity 100 mV g ±10%
Measurement Range 0.01 to 50 g
Low Frequency Range (overall measurement) 10 to 1000 Hz
High Frequency Range 4000 to 20,000 Hz
Resolution 0.01 g
Accuracy At 100 Hz ±5% of measured value
Amplitude Units
Acceleration g, m/sec2
Velocity in/sec, mm/sec
Displacement mils, mm
IR Temperature Measurements
Range -20 to 200°C (-4 to 392°F)
Accuracy ±2°C (4°F)
